Original email found: We use the purchasing group as the buyer/commodity
code. We have a few hundred Pgroups and still a small foot print
logistically speaking. We then replicate the Pgroups up to SRM for
contract, bid, quote management through a portal. The Pgroups have been
sufficient to our need, a way to group like materials and like vendors
into a commodity desk to manage procurement. There are a number of
standard reports which we can use however we use BI extensively for the
procurement side of reporting; dashboards, scorecards, cockpits and user
queries.

I need to decide, whether my customer should use a purchasing group or a
buyer (vendor partner function roles) to name their buyers per each
vendor.
They have hundreds of buyers (still less than 1000) and per one vendor
there's only one buyer assigned. I would like to use partner roles for
this purpose, as I am planning to implement also e-mail communication
methods into the role later on...
However my customer sometimes wants to see purchasing reports with sums
per buyer per material group. I know there's a bunch of SAP standard
reports, which use purchasing group as search term. What other
rationales would you see, using the purchasing group, instead buyer role
in the partner functions, for naming the buyers? The only reason to
maintain this data at the moment is just for reporting nothing else.
